Maybe a little more info in what you want and are willing to give up? Strip only car? Street mostly?


I am getting ready to do my 4th cam in 14 months. My current is the most agressive. I also had a F13 (230/232 112lsa+4), which was harder to tune for idle and low speed/part throttle drivability. I would recommend you get the BEST heads you can afford and rely on the cam a little less; meaning less agressive cam. If this is for mostly for the drag-strip then who cares how wild the cam is. Otherwise, you need a cam you can live with driving and commuting. It is a matter of what you can deal with every day...
